I have a string of similar text objects (fingerings for guitar tab) that I want to place above the stems (using TAB that shows rhythm.) Because Finale allows for micro-increment movements (a good thing) I find it is difficult to align this text. IT will all be along the same horizontal line. I can grab them all together with a hold-left mouse click. Is there a way to align them all together on the same horizontal line?

There are several ways:

1. With the Text Tool you can create text blocks, and you can control the text block's exact position by numbers:
Context-click on the text block's handle.
In the context menu, choose "Edit Frame Attributes..."
NB: A text block can be page assigned or measure assigned.

2. With the Lyrics Tool you can enter the fingering number as a lyric, and you can control the lyrics baselines.

3. You can also enter the fingering as an expression, and define the expression to, automatically position itself as you prefer it.
NB: An expression can be a measure expression or a note expression.
